MongoDB Server contains an incorrect authorization vulnerability in the aggregation framework. An authenticated user with minimal privileges can craft a specially formatted aggregation request that causes the server's authorization subsystem to evaluate a different operation than what is actually executed, resulting in unauthorized read access to collection data within the target database.
